摘要: 可变类型和不可变类型 可变类型:列表 字典 集合 不可变类型:整型 浮点型 字符串 数组 常用的魔法方法 魔法方法就是在某种情况下会自动触发 __init__ 类() >对象进行实例化 __new__ 类() >产生一个空对象 >触发__init__完成对象实例化 并且有返回值 返回实例化好的对象 阅读全文
posted @ 2023-04-17 21:04 Super小赵 阅读(187) 评论(0) 推荐(0) 编辑
摘要: 今日内容 git介绍和安装 git使用流程 git常用命令 git忽略文件 git多分支 git远程仓库 ssh方式连接远程仓库 协同开发 冲突解决 线上分支合并 远程仓库回滚 1 git软件介绍和安装 # 代码管理软件 -git -svn # 它们能做的事情 >用来做代码管理[文件管理] 1 帮助 阅读全文
posted @ 2023-04-17 16:47 Super小赵 阅读(14) 评论(0) 推荐(0) 编辑
摘要: 昨日内容 # 1 容器其他操作 1 docker start 容器id 2 docker stop 容器id 3 docker rm 容器id 4 docker rm `docker ps -aq` # 正在运行的容器不能删除 5 docker exec 容器id 命令 6 docker cp 宿主 阅读全文
posted @ 2023-04-17 16:18 Super小赵 阅读(135) 评论(0) 推荐(0) 编辑
摘要: 上节回顾 # 1 docker 启动,停止,查看状态命令 systemctl start docker systemctl stop docker systemctl status docker docker info # 查看详情 systemctl enable docker # 开机自启动 # 阅读全文
posted @ 2023-04-17 16:17 Super小赵 阅读(63) 评论(0) 推荐(0) 编辑
摘要: 昨日内容回顾 # 1 虚拟化 -kvm -exsi -openstack:python写的云平台,管理虚拟机 -docker:容器技术 -k8s:容器编排 -ansible:批量运维工具 基于ssh 超过500台机器 -salstack:批量运维工具 cs架构 -jenkins:流水线工具 -git 阅读全文
posted @ 2023-04-17 16:16 Super小赵 阅读(171) 评论(0) 推荐(0) 编辑
摘要: 今日内容 docker介绍 docker安装 1 docker介绍 在计算机中,虚拟化(英语:Virtualization)是一种资源管理技术,是将计算机的各种实体资源,如服务器、网络、内存及存储等,予以抽象、转换后呈现出来,打破实体结构间的不可切割的障碍,使用户可以比原本的组态更好的方式来应用这些 阅读全文
posted @ 2023-04-17 16:15 Super小赵 阅读(21) 评论(0) 推荐(0) 编辑
摘要: 上节回顾 # 1 scrapy架构 -爬虫:写的一个个类 -引擎: -调度器:排队,去重 -下载器 -pipline -下载中间件 -爬虫中间件 # 2 命令 -scrapy startproject 项目名 -scrapy gensipder 爬虫名 网址 -scrapy crawl 爬虫名字 - 阅读全文
posted @ 2023-04-17 16:14 Super小赵 阅读(55) 评论(0) 推荐(0) 编辑
摘要: 上节回顾 # 1 selenium -登录cnblogs,拿到cookie,再打开cnblogs,写入cookie,它就是登录状态 -半自动点赞 》selenium生成的cookie,给requests用 -selenium操作浏览器,速度慢 -requests速度快 -动作链 -自动登录12306 阅读全文
posted @ 2023-04-17 16:12 Super小赵 阅读(38) 评论(0) 推荐(0) 编辑
摘要: 昨日回顾 # 1 beautifulsoup4 使用 -xml解析库,用它来解析爬回来的html内容,从中找出我们需要的内容 # 2 遍历文档树 - . 的使用 soup.html.body.p.a - 获取属性 对象.attrs.get('href') - 获取文本 对象.text string 阅读全文
posted @ 2023-04-17 16:11 Super小赵 阅读(55) 评论(0) 推荐(0) 编辑
摘要: 昨日回顾 # 1 request 高级用法 -解析json:发http的请求,返回的数据,可能是xml格式,json格式 request.get().json() -ssl认证 -http和https的区别 https=http+ssl/tsl -http版本区别 0.9:底层基于tcp,每次htt 阅读全文
posted @ 2023-04-17 16:10 Super小赵 阅读(103) 评论(0) 推荐(0) 编辑
摘要: 昨日回顾 # 1 爬虫是什么 一个程序 >模拟发送http请求 >从网站,app,小程序 >获取数据 >清洗数据 >入库 # 2 爬虫的核心原理 发送http请求,解析数据 requests模块 re正则 # 3 requests模块 >大神 》基于python内置模块urllib3 》封装 -py 阅读全文
posted @ 2023-04-17 16:08 Super小赵 阅读(83) 评论(0) 推荐(0) 编辑
摘要: 今日内容 爬虫介绍 request模块介绍 request发送get请求 request携带参数 url编码解码 携带请求头 发送post请求,携带数据 自动登录,携带cookie的两种方式 requests.session的使用 补充post请求携带数据编码格式 响应Response对象 编码问题 阅读全文
posted @ 2023-04-17 16:07 Super小赵 阅读(200) 评论(0) 推荐(0) 编辑
摘要: 昨日内容回顾 # 1 sqlalchemy创建表:Base = declarative_base() -只能创建和删除 -不能创建数据库 -不能修改表 # 2 快速插入数据 -借助于session对象 from sqlalchemy.orm import sessionmaker Session = 阅读全文
posted @ 2023-04-17 16:05 Super小赵 阅读(155) 评论(0) 推荐(0) 编辑
摘要: 今日内容 sqlalchemy快速插入数据 scoped_session线程安全 基本的增删改查 一对多 多对多 连表查询 1 sqlalchemy快速插入数据 # sqlalchemy是什么 ORM框架,跟其他web框架没有必然联系,可以独立使用 # 安装,快速使用,执行原生sql # 创建表和删 阅读全文
posted @ 2023-04-17 16:03 Super小赵 阅读(79) 评论(0) 推荐(0) 编辑
摘要: 昨日内容回顾 # 1 导出项目依赖 pipreqs # 2 函数和方法的区别 # 3 local对象 -并发编程中的一个对象,它可以保证多线程并发访问数据安全 -本质原理是:不同的线程,操作的是自己的数据 -不支持协程 # 4 自己定义local,支持线程和协程 # 注意点一: try: # 只要解 阅读全文
posted @ 2023-04-17 16:02 Super小赵 阅读(60) 评论(0) 推荐(0) 编辑
摘要: 上节回顾 # 1 蓝图 第一步:导入 第二步:实例化得到对象,可以指定static和templates 第三步:app中注册蓝图,注册蓝图时,可以指定前缀 第四步:使用蓝图,注册路由,注册请求扩展 # 2 g对象 当次请求的全局对象,在当次请求中可以放值和取值 跟session的区别是session 阅读全文
posted @ 2023-04-17 16:01 Super小赵 阅读(73) 评论(0) 推荐(0) 编辑
摘要: 昨日回顾 # 1 cbv 使用 写一个类继承MethodView,写get,post... 类属性decorators = [auth,]可以加装饰器 # 2 cbv执行流程 1 跟django流程一样 2 entpint 作用路径别名,add_url_rule(view_func=Index.as 阅读全文
posted @ 2023-04-17 16:00 Super小赵 阅读(105) 评论(0) 推荐(0) 编辑
摘要: 上节课回顾 # 1 web 框架 django 大而全 里面有很多自带的插件 可以直接使用 flask 小而精 什么都没有都要自己写 sanic fastapi 同步框架和异步框架 # 2 flask框架 wsgiref werkzeug # 3 第一个flask # 4 登录小案例 1 注册路由 阅读全文
posted @ 2023-04-17 15:59 Super小赵 阅读(26) 评论(0) 推荐(0) 编辑
摘要: 今日内容 1 Flask和pythonweb框架 # python web框架,本质都一样 -django:大而全,内置的app多,第三方app也多 -Flask:小而精,没有过多的内置组件,只完成web框架最基本的功能,需要借助第三方,完成更丰富的功能 -web.py:是一个小巧灵活的python 阅读全文
posted @ 2023-04-17 15:56 Super小赵 阅读(187) 评论(0) 推荐(0) 编辑
****************************************** 页脚Html代码 ******************************************